The is a complete reference manual designed for physiotherapy students, educators, and practicing clinicians. It offers a structured, evidence-based walkthrough of all relevant physical assessment procedures for the entire body. First published in November 2020, the book has quickly become a bestseller, thanks to its practical approach and unwavering commitment to scientific rigor. It is the brainchild of co‑founders Kai Sigel and Andreas Heck, who identified a crucial need for accessible, up‑to‑date educational resources in physiotherapy. The , officially titled "The Assessment Book – Physiotutors Guide to Orthopedic Physical Assessment," is a comprehensive, evidence-based reference designed for physiotherapy students, educators, and practicing clinicians. It provides a structured, research-backed guide through all relevant physical assessment procedures, offering a direct link between current scientific evidence and clinical practice.
